Output f3becc91ede5dca23f9153f2bd780c870945ab8afc32fc6c9f035ade395eea6f:1

value
710542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5151890c798de964128579512fe6a29e1966a0d8 OP_EQUALVERIFY OP_CHECKSIG
address
18QyQiP6CARXJMw5mBCSq8ytHde9S3zoKT
transaction
f3becc91ede5dca23f9153f2bd780c870945ab8afc32fc6c9f035ade395eea6f
spent
true